    Long description:

    This study examines the challenges and constraints of the security agencies in managing terrorism in Nigeria since 2009-2015. Its further defines different types of terrorism and identifies the type of terrorism experienced here in Nigeria. This study also borders on the root causes of terrorism in Nigeria and proffer long and short term steps the government could adopt to manage terrorism in the country. The project's objectives are to examine factors limiting the security agencies from managing terrorism and to identify measures to be taken to curb insurgency in Nigeria; to investigate the key factors strengthening terrorism in the country; to also suggest possible ways of tackling the menace in the country, aside military option. The scope and methodology of this research is primarily based on published books, articles, materials on the internet and newspapers both national and international due to the nature of the research. The police if asked about the details would term the information classified.
